Side-by-side comparison
Polda | Erma: The Game | |
|---|---|---|
| Released | 2024 | 2026 |
| Genres | Indie, Adventure, Casual | Indie, Adventure, Casual |
| Platforms | Windows, macOS | Windows |
| Steam Deck | Deck Playable | Deck Playable |
| Price | 3.99 USD | 4.99 USD |
| Steam reviews | 81.8% positive (11 reviews) | 93.2% positive (177 reviews) |
| Multiplayer | Single-player only | Single-player only |
| Developers | SleepTeam, Zima software | Outcast Studio Games |
